## What does the CLI acronym mean?
|
||||
|
||||
CLI stands for command-line interface and refers to commands you can run in the Linux Terminal.

## When a guide tells me to create a .XYZ file what does that mean?
|
||||
|
||||
Often when a guide tells you to create an empty file, for example:
|
||||
|
||||
- `.ps3`
|
||||
- `.psvita`
|
||||
- `.scumm`
|
||||
- `.m3u`
|
||||
|
||||
**Note:** This was done in KDE
|
||||
|
||||
What you need to do is:
|
||||
|
||||
1. `Right Click` -> `Create New` -> `Text File`
|
||||
2. Open and edit it with a text editor like: Kate, Kwrite, or the text editor of your choice.

## I have .bin + .cue files and the games shows up twice in ES-DE
|
||||
|
||||
We recommend that you use the built-in compression tool in the configurator to compress the games into another format like `.chd`. You will only get one entry and you will also save space.
